At the heart of the 1,916-passenger Zuiderdam, suspended in the three-deck high atrium, a Waterford Crystal Seahorse exemplifies the exquisite pieces of art throughout this elegant ship. Other notable pieces include a painting of The Netherlands' Queen Beatrix by Andy Warhol; medallions by Frank Lloyd Wright; and cast aluminium lift doors inspired by the distinctive, Art Deco Chrysler Building in New York.
Another innovative feature of this 1,916-passenger ship is two exterior glass lifts offering panoramic ocean views as they whisk passengers up 10 decks. You can also enjoy a stroll along the promenade deck that completely encircles Zuiderdam; enjoy a dip in the three pools; burn off those extra calories in the fully equipped fitness centre; or practice your Andy Murray strokes at the tennis court.
Some 85 per cent of staterooms on this lovely ship feature ocean views and 67 per cent include a private veranda. All staterooms and suites feature Sealy Premium Euro-Top mattresses and finely woven cotton linens. All suites have fully-stocked mini-bars, VCR/DVD players with access to an extensive video/DVD library and use of the Neptune Lounge.
Dining and entertainment options abound on Zuiderdam. You can dine in a formal, candlelit atmosphere in the two-level Vista Dining Room, or enjoy a more casual meal in the Lido Restaurant. The Canaletto Restaurant is a delightful evening choice where the vast selection includes antipasti, pastas and Italian favourites. The upscale Pinnacle Grill specialises in steak and seafood dishes, with an impressive wine list to match, and is truly delightful.
